Abstract
A combined position and information code, which could be applied on a base, comprises a position code, which comprises a plurality of coding marks and which codes a plurality of positions. Each position in the position code is coded by a predetermined number of coding marks. Groups of coding marks are defined in the position code. The number of coding marks in each group is larger than the predetermined number of coding marks. At least some of the coding marks in each group are used for coding an information item. When decoding the combined code, part areas of the combined code are imaged. A position is decoded from each imaged part area, whereas the information item has to be decoded from at least two part areas.

1. A method for generating a combined position and information code to be applied on base, comprising
generating an electronic representation of a position code, which comprises a plurality of coding marks and which codes a plurality of positions, each position being coded by a first predetermined number of coding marks, defining groups of coding marks in the position code, each group including a larger number of coding marks than said predetermined number of coding marks, and coding an information item in said groups of coding marks by using at least some of the coding marks in each group of coding marks.

11. A method for decoding a combined position and information code, which comprises a plurality of coding marks, which code a plurality of positions, each position being coded by a predetermined number of coding marks, and an information item, said method comprising
receiving a series of electronic representations of different parts of the combined code, each representation comprising at least said predetermined number of coding marks but only a subset of the coding marks coding said information item, determining a position from each one of the electronic representations, and decoding the information item using coding marks from at least two of the electronic representations.

19. A method for generating a combined position and information code to be applied on base, comprising
generating an electronic representation of a position code, which codes a plurality of positions, each position being coded by a first predetermined number of coding marks, overlaying an electronic representation of an information code on the position code to create the combined code, said information code coding at least one information item by using a second predetermined number of coding marks, wherein both the positions and the information item are coded by displacing the coding marks from respective nominal positions defined by a grid.

22. A method for decoding a combined position and information code, comprising
receiving an electronic representation of a part of said combined position and information code, localizing at least one position-coding mark, which contributes to the coding of a position, in said electronic representation, determining a direction of displacement from a nominal position of said at least one position-coding mark localizing at least one information-coding mark, which contributes to the coding of an information item, in said electronic representation, and determining an amount of displacement from a nominal position of said at least one information-coding mark.
